I am able to export the widget as a csv. The widget is the only item in the report. Is there a way to schedule this to send as a .csv rather than me having to go in and download it every day and send it to another department? A PDF might suffice if I could possible get it to fit on one, but the table widget I'm using is too large. Not only would they not be able to edit--they wouldn't be able to see the whole thing.
And so my question stands.
Hi Robert,
Analytics doesn't currently support sending a CSV attachment with a dashboard subscription email. There are some PDF options to help with fitting larger content. Have a look at this webinar starting at section 7, PDF Report Settings: https://www.tessituranetwork.com/en/Items/Videos/Webinars/2020/PopUpSkill_Sharing_Analytics
In particular, using Tabloid in Landscape with some tweaks to the pivot table itself to help fit: narrower columns, remove redundant columns, remove decimals if not needed, etc. Further to this, there will be improvements in v16 to PDF outputs from Analytics.
